Leelanau County Board Pulls Plug on Stipends for County Clerks


For more than two years, Leelanau County has kept its finance department afloat by paying weekly stipends to County Clerk Michelle Crocker and Chief Deputy Clerk Jennifer Zywicki to provide ongoing support for the fledgling office. Now those stipends are sunsetting, with a February 21 kill date and....

We would like to warn residents and businesses about a scam that has been in our area in the past and is currently occurring in our area. A couple individuals will enter a store and attempt to purchase a large amount of lottery tickets. They will attempt to use a credit card and when it will not swipe or tap they will have the clerk manually enter the credit card numbers. These numbers are stolen card numbers that they have stored on their phones or written down.
There have been individuals in the Northern Michigan area in the past week attempting this scam.
Please be alert to persons that are either attempting to purchase large amounts of lottery tickets or cash in large amounts of winning lottery tickets.
If you see suspicious similar activity please call 911 to report this.

Team TVC is pleased to welcome its seventh airline to Cherry Capital Airport!

JetBlue will provide seasonal service to and from Boston Logan International Airport (BOS) beginning Thursday, June 5, 2025. JetBlue will fly the new TVC route three times each week June 5th through October 25th. The non-stop route will fly both inbound and outbound on Thursday, Saturday, and Sunday each week.

The A220 aircraft with 140 seats will depart BOS at 9:40 a.m. and will arrive TVC at 11:56 a.m. each day. The plane will then depart TVC each day at 12:45 p.m. and land at Boston Logan International Airport (BOS) at 2:47 p.m. each Thursday, Saturday, and Sunday.

“We continue to make it easier than ever to get to thrilling destinations across North America this summer, while welcoming more visitors from the east coast to our award-winning northern Michigan communities,” said Kevin Klein, CEO of TVC – Cherry Capital Airport. “The addition of our seventh airline continues to bolster our dedication to growing air service in and out of our region. We at TVC continue to fulfill a true Northern Michigan experience. One that is clearly Pure Michigan. TVC is Total Value and Convenient,” Kevin Klein went on to say.

"We’re excited to introduce JetBlue’s low fares and award-winning service to Traverse City, while providing convenient access and more travel options to the many destinations we serve from our Boston focus city,” said David Jehn, vice president of network planning and airline partnerships at JetBlue. “Traverse City’s charm and endless attractions make it a perfect addition to our growing network.”
